Output cf686576fed5dccb9da30c44d2e78324ee8d39ce9d8687e034a2e66d8a720fe6:3

value
28873917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f35ee2421755c2db1ccf301ba961c2d47cf323 OP_EQUAL
address
MPaMKvQr79fh3jkjbzPEnh6TptKx8HSabd
transaction
cf686576fed5dccb9da30c44d2e78324ee8d39ce9d8687e034a2e66d8a720fe6
spent
true